Highlights
- La Crescenta-Montrose spends 11.1% more per student than Wenatchee.
- The Student Teacher Ratio is 31.9% higher in La Crescenta-Montrose than in Wenatchee. (lower means fewer students in each classroom).
- La Crescenta-Montrose had 10.4% more residents who had graduated High School compared to Wenatchee
